任何真正的世界系统是由不同的用户使用。用户可以是开发人员,测试人员,商务人士,分析师和等等。所以在设计一个系统的体系结构是用不同的角度心态。最重要的部分是从不同的观看者的角度来看,以可视化的系统。我们更好地了解我们使系统更好。
<易><百][教]程
UML定义一个系统的不同的角度起着重要的作用。这些角度是:
该中心是连接所有这四个用例视图。一个用例代表了系统的功能。因此,其他的角度连接使用的情况下。 Yii bai
Design of a system consists of classes, interfaces and collaboration. UML provides class diagram, object diagram to support this. 百==易00c百((Ybai
Implementation defines the components assembled together to make a complete physical system. UML component diagram is used to support implementation perspective.
易&百&
Process defines the flow of the system. So the same elements as used in Designare also used to support this perspective.
Deployment represents the physical nodes of the system that forms the hardware. UML deployment diagram is used to support this perspective. Yiibai.com